HK’s Next Digital soars as activists rally support for arrested tycoon Jimmy Lai
HONG KONG (Reuters) – Shares in media company Next Digital <0282.HK> surged more than 340% on Monday as supporters of its chairman Jimmy Lai, a staunch democracy activist, scooped up the stock after he was arrested under Hong Kong’s new national security law.
Lai, a critic of Beijing, is the highest profile person to be arrested under the legislation. He was detained on suspicion of colluding with foreign forces, a crime punishable by up to life in prison.
